Investment protection

Investment protection is a broad economic term referring to any form of guarantee or insurance that investments made will not be lost, this may be through fraud or otherwise. For example, the Investment Protection Bureau is a New York State legal body which is charged, according to the "New York State Securities Law" (the Martin Act), to protect the public from fraud by monitoring and limiting investment. Most other protection is of this form, monitoring brokers and comparable individuals, and legally preventing them from misusing investment.
